10 February 2015, Central government
The complainant has requested access to a closed file in the catalogue of the National Archives and to date he has not received a response. The Information Commissioner’s decision is that the public authority has failed to provide a response to the request within the statutory time frame of 20 working days. He requires it to comply with the request or issue a valid refusal notice as set out in section 17 of the FOIA. The public authority must take these steps within 35 calendar days of the date of this decision notice.
